Mesothelioma Settlements

Mesothelioma settlements are quicker and more efficient than taking cases to trial. It is essential to choose an attorney who has experience in mesothelioma.

Compensation is intended to cover medical expenses, lost income, and pain and discomfort. The amount of compensation awarded will be different. Settlements for asbestos lawsuits in the US are tax-free.

What is a mesothelioma settlement?

A mesothelioma settlement is an legal agreement between an asbestos company and the victims of their exposure. These lawsuits pay the families of victims for medical treatment loss of income, pain and suffering. Settlements for mesothelioma cases can be reached either before, during or even after an investigation. However, fewer than 5% of all mesothelioma claims go to trial.

The amount of money that a patient receives for mesothelioma varies based on various factors. The amount of money that a person receives will be contingent on a variety of variables, including the kind of asbestos product they were exposed to, the old they are and their health history as well as the severity of their symptoms. Compensation is also different according to state. Certain states have a limit on the amount of compensation that people can receive. Other states do not.

Furthermore the amount received will depend on the type of damage claimed. Economic damages may include past and future medical expenses, lost wages, and travel expenses. Noneconomic damages can include mental and physical suffering, loss in enjoyment of life, and loss of consortium.

To ensure that they get the most favorable settlement possible, asbestos victims should work with an experienced mesothelioma lawyer. A lawyer can help victims know their legal options and the best way to submit the most appropriate claim. They will provide a track record of exposure, and record expenses and losses.

In a mesothelioma case defendants often deny their asbestos products were the cause of the illness. They may claim that their victim's illnesses were caused by smoking cigarettes or other external factors, such as stress. The victims' lawyers will be able to counter these arguments and obtain the evidence required to win a substantial verdict.

In the event that a mesothelioma case does not settle, a trial will be held. A jury will ask questions of the defendants during an investigation to determine if they are accountable for mesothelioma and how much each victim should be awarded. This is a more risky procedure than settlement outside of court, but can result in more favorable verdicts. A judge will then issue an order requiring the defendants to pay the plaintiff the settlement amount.

What amount of money can I expect to receive in a settlement for mesothelioma?

Mesothelioma compensation is a way to compensate for financial, physical, and emotional pain. The amount of compensation awarded may vary greatly based on your specific situation, which includes the nature and severity of the asbestos-related symptoms you experience. Furthermore, the duration of your exposure to asbestos as well as the places you were exposed are important aspects to consider. Mesothelioma compensation also takes into account your lost income, any expenses or financial losses relating to mesothelioma treatments, and much more.

Settlements in asbestos lawsuits are private agreements signed between two parties that usually solve the case before a trial. If the parties cannot reach an agreement on an agreement, the case could go to trial to be resolved by a jury or judge. In some cases, the victim and their attorneys can negotiate a mesothelioma settlement in the course of or after a trial has been started.

If a settlement agreement is reached you should receive the money within the span of a few weeks to months. The process could be accelerated by having experienced mesothelioma lawyers handle the case. These lawyers can negotiate a settlement for you with the companies responsible for your exposure.

Most mesothelioma lawyers operate on a fee-for-service basis. This means they do not charge upfront charges for their services however, they will only charge a fee once they have succeeded in obtaining compensation on your behalf. If a favorable decision is made the lawyer will receive a percentage of the final award, plus any expenses they agreed to pay as part of the fee agreement.

The most significant mesothelioma awards are usually the result of jury verdicts at trial, and the value of these verdicts may be affected by a variety of factors. For instance, a jury could give a verdict of $250 million to an Illinois postal worker who developed mesothelioma from working at steel plants, but this verdict could be reduced by an individual settlement.

The best way to determine the value of your mesothelioma settlement is to partner with an established mesothelioma law firm. Professional mesothelioma lawyers will guarantee that you are aware of all offers and will always recommend that they be beneficial to you. They will also make sure that the conditions of any settlement are clear and concise.

How is the time required to settle a mesothelioma lawsuit?

The length of time it takes to reach a mesothelioma settlement could vary widely based on the specific circumstances of each case. Some settlements may be completed relatively quickly, while others could take years to settle. In the settlement, the parties will discuss the amount of compensation that will be awarded to each victim. The compensation will take into account various damages, such as medical expenses as well as emotional distress, lost wages as well as pain and suffering and other losses.

Typically the more asbestos exposure an individual has been exposed to, the higher the mesothelioma settlement they will receive. However, other factors can also impact the overall value of an settlement. Many victims were exposed asbestos in workplaces that required lots of manual work. It's therefore more difficult to receive significant compensation in these cases.

The number of defendants may influence the time required to settle. In most cases, mesothelioma cases have several defendants to be reached in order to secure adequate compensation for a victim. This can make the negotiation process more complicated and, in turn, prolong the time required to settle.

Mesothelioma lawsuits are filed to seek compensation for the victims and their families. This will help them pay for medical expenses, lost wages and other financial expenses. The majority of mesothelioma cases settle without court involvement, however some cases do go to trial. In the course of settlement, victims and their lawyers can often get substantial compensation higher than what they would have received at trial.

A settlement is important because it ensures that a mesothelioma patient will be compensated. This is because a mesothelioma lawsuit is risky, and victims may lose and not receive anything or even win, but receive an inadequate award. If a mesothelioma patient agrees to a settlement, defendants will be obligated to pay the agreed upon sum within a reasonable amount of time or within a statutorily-defined time frame.

A skilled mesothelioma attorney will do all they can to ensure a swift and efficient resolution is reached. They will use their experience and negotiating skills, gained through decades of representing thousands of mesothelioma clients to help them get the most effective results at the negotiation table.

What are the advantages of mesothelioma litigation?

A mesothelioma settlement can offer victims compensation for their medical expenses, lost wages, and suffering. However, determining how much the victim is entitled to for each of these damages isn't easy because it depends on several factors. This includes the extent of the victim's exposure asbestos and the severity of their illness and the length of time they have been suffering and whether a mesothelioma verdict will include punitive damages to penalize defendants for their wrongful conduct.

Victims could also be eligible for other types of compensation, such as VA benefits or private disability insurance. A mesothelioma lawsuit is the best way for families of victims to receive the proper compensation.

The first step to getting a settlement for mesothelioma is to file a lawsuit against the asbestos manufacturers who are responsible for the victim’s exposure. After the lawsuit has been filed, attorneys on both sides of the issue begin to collect and share evidence to build their cases.

After both parties reach an agreement on a settlement and the victim or their family will receive compensation from the defendants. Settlements for mesothelioma tend to be quicker than court-ordered judgments since parties are able to avoid lengthy litigation and instead concentrate on an immediate resolution.

Asbestos lawyers can help patients and Mesothelioma compensation their families increase the value of a mesothelioma lawsuit settlement. Lawyers with years of experience know how to negotiate to get the best settlement offer. In addition, victims can choose to take their case to trial, which is generally more time-consuming but often yields higher jury awards.

Federal law does not tax mesothelioma compensation. However in the event that a mesothelioma sufferer receives interest payments as part of the settlement, they should consult with a knowledgeable tax professional to learn about the implications.
